Key Tournament Rules and Formats

While the fundamental rules of poker remain consistent, CoinPoker implements specific regulations and formats for its tournaments to ensure fair and engaging gameplay. Understanding these rules is crucial for any participant aiming for success. Common tournament formats include:

Freezeout Tournaments

In a freezeout, players are eliminated once their chips run out. There are no re-buys or re-entries, making each decision critical from the outset. This format rewards disciplined play and strategic chip management.

Rebuy/Re-entry Tournaments

These formats allow players to buy additional chips (rebuys) or re-enter the tournament if they bust out within a specified period. This can lead to larger prize pools and more dynamic gameplay, as players have a second chance to compete.

Progressive Knockout (PKO) Tournaments

A popular modern format, PKOs feature a bounty on each player’s head. When a player eliminates another, they win a portion of that player’s bounty, with the remaining portion added to their own bounty. This adds an extra layer of excitement and strategic consideration.

Beyond the format, general tournament rules typically cover:

  • Blind levels and structure: How quickly the blinds increase, dictating the pace of the game.
  • Betting structures: Pot-limit, no-limit, or fixed-limit betting rules.
  • Player conduct: Guidelines for respectful behaviour at the virtual tables.
  • Hand rankings: Standard poker hand rankings apply.
  • Showdown rules: How hands are revealed at the end of a betting round.

The distribution of prizes usually follows a tiered system, with the top finishers receiving the largest shares of the prize pool. For example, in a typical freezeout tournament:

  • The winner takes home the largest portion.
  • Subsequent places receive progressively smaller shares.
  • The number of players who receive a payout is determined by the tournament’s payout structure, often ranging from the top 10% to 20% of the field.
